Web22 mei 2013 · Create text. Duplicate text (Ctrl+d). Set duplicate's fill to white and stroke to black. Set duplicate's stroke width to an appropriate amount. Select both objects. One thing you can do is, with the text selected, click on the Fill and Stroke option and turn on Stroke ("Stroke paint"), then adjust the thickness ("Stroke style") to best approximate bold font.
